FishHawk Ridge offers a low-maintenance lifestyle in a gated neighborhood. Featuring 2 bedrooms and a den with 2-1/2 baths, these beautiful townhomes offer the best of everything within a master planned community. FishHawk Ridge enjoys its own pool and cabana, and since it is a part of the FishHawk Ranch CDD, owners may also utilize the CDD facilities, which include numerous pools, playgrounds, tennis courts and soccer fields.

Did you know?
- There are ten (10) dumpsters located throughout the community.
- The dumpsters are emptied twice each week on Mondays and Thursdays, but this schedule is subject to change. To report trash that has not been picked up, please contact the Community Association Manager at 600-1100 ext 247.
- All owners/tenants are to place their household trash only INSIDE the dumpster. Always close the dumpster bin lid and the gates surrounding the dumpster.
- There is no on-site maintenance staff to pick up after residents.
- If a dumpster is full, go to one that has room for your trash. Please be aware that leaving trash, boxes, furniture, toys, grills, etc outside the dumpster bin is considered illegal dumping in Hillsborough County and is reported to and investigated by the Sheriff’s Department.
- If you witness illegal dumping, please call 813 247-8200 at once. Attempt to get a license tag or address of the offending person and give this information to the Sherriff’s Department. You can request the Sheriff dispatcher to notify Master Detective Charles Freeman of the Environmental Crimes Division.
